## Dependency Pinning: Who to Ping

Quick one for the support crew: if a customer asks why Larkspur ships with pinned versions of everything, that's our dependency pinning policy at work. Don't improvise an answer — the rules change quarterly. For exceptions, unpin requests, or just plain confusion, the Platform Hygiene team owns this. Send questions to the address below.

escalation mailbox, kaweg-kahif: druwyn.sordor@nelvroworks.corp

# Heads up: we're mid-migration from the old Gradle setup to Hermix,
# our hermetic build system. Most vars here are now injected by the
# Hermix sandbox, so don't add new ones without pinging Dovan first.
# The one exception is the registry token, which Hermix can't vend yet.
# It goes right below this comment.

secret setting of tafog-fawef: COURIER_KEY5=230ef

- [ ] Spare parts for the Kestrel Ridge relay site: two actuator assemblies, one valve kit, and the sealed sensor pack from shelf C-7. Verify part numbers against the manifest, padded crate only, desiccant packs inside. Load last so it comes off first. The courier from Tarnwell Logistics collects at the north gate; pass on the hand-over instruction stated below.

dispatch memo: the sorius tamius courier leaves the praeth ledger at gate 4873 under passcode 928014

Step 4: Swapping in the new driver-assignment heuristic. Heads up — the old Routewhistle scorer gets retired here, so don't just copy the legacy weights over. The new matcher in Carthaven reads proximity and shift-fatigue signals, which means a few knobs got renamed and two got dropped entirely. Run the backfill job first or assignments will stall for about ten minutes. Once that finishes, update the service with the configuration values shown below.

config for hawip-bahop:
[fendor]
host = fendor.paliqworks.corp
user = fendor_svc
database = fendor_prod

## Changelog — Key Rotation for Nightly Reindex

2.14.3: Rotated the signing key used by the Searchloft nightly reindex job. The old key was retired after the Brindlemoor audit flagged its age. New team members: the reindex worker verifies its config bundle signature at startup and will refuse to run otherwise. If you maintain the worker, update your verification setup with the key below.

deploy key for yadup-badug: bky6_rLH3qD